你查询的IP:[116.4.115.91]  地理位置:中国–广东–东莞

最新查询218.56.96.67 116.13.72.53 221.12.70.87 124.250.227.210 210.76.186.128 116.70.37.199 203.90.20.54 58.154.239.152 122.87.128.37 116.4.115.91 117.21.59.70 117.59.21.243 121.52.208.251 121.55.65.128 60.200.241.112 210.2.74.119 220.112.107.194 124.240.84.228 221.224.80.152 58.14.235.247 118.248.60.233 118.88.64.216 117.72.59.70 58.154.72.95 202.92.142.70 116.194.41.23 203.209.224.61 116.242.115.215 118.80.70.69 117.103.128.222 116.244.85.98